30 lines
1000 B
Java
30 lines
1000 B
Java
package com.ubt.jimu.base.db.robot;
|
|
|
|
import com.ubt.jimu.base.db.AbstractDaoHandler;
|
|
import com.ubt.jimu.base.db.DatabaseUtils;
|
|
import com.ubt.jimu.base.entities.PartFileInfo;
|
|
import java.util.List;
|
|
import org.greenrobot.greendao.AbstractDao;
|
|
|
|
/* loaded from: classes.dex */
|
|
public class PartFileInfoDbHandler extends AbstractDaoHandler<PartFileInfo> {
|
|
public PartFileInfoDbHandler(AbstractDao<PartFileInfo, Long> abstractDao) {
|
|
super(abstractDao);
|
|
}
|
|
|
|
public static boolean insertOrUpdate(List<PartFileInfo> list) {
|
|
try {
|
|
new PartFileInfoDbHandler(DatabaseUtils.getDaoSession(true).r()).insertOrUpdateInTx(list);
|
|
return true;
|
|
} catch (Exception e) {
|
|
e.printStackTrace();
|
|
return false;
|
|
}
|
|
}
|
|
|
|
@Override // com.ubt.jimu.base.db.AbstractDaoHandler, com.ubt.jimu.base.db.IDaoHandler
|
|
public PartFileInfo selectUnique(PartFileInfo partFileInfo) {
|
|
return selectById(partFileInfo.getId());
|
|
}
|
|
}
|